  • Biosafety behaviour and Bio-ethics
    This session aims to discuss behaviour based biosafety and bioethics. Biosafety behaviour involves human factors that reduces hazards, risks and incidents in which persons behaviour plays a key role. Bioethics is the study on ethical, social and legal issues that arise in life sciences, biotechnology and public health. Both biosafety behaviour and ethical considerations underpin effective biosafety practices, fostering a culture of responsibility and integrity in the biosafety community. Topics of Interest include:
